What Are Micro-Moments?
Micro-moments are intent-driven, quick interactions where consumers turn to their mobile devices to learn, discover, or buy something immediately.
Google defines four types:
I-want-to-know: Researching or learning.
I-want-to-go: Looking for a local place or service.
I-want-to-do: Seeking instructions or guidance.
I-want-to-buy: Ready to purchase.
In mobile-first markets, these moments happen anytime, anywhere, making them crucial for marketers to capture.
Key Strategies for Micro-Moments Marketing
Understand the Customer Journey
Map micro-moments for your audience.
Identify when, where, and why users interact with your brand on mobile.
Optimize for Mobile Experience
Ensure fast-loading pages, mobile-friendly design, and clear CTAs.
Reduce friction to enable instant actions like purchases, bookings, or inquiries.
Contextual & Intent-Based Messaging
Use location, time, and behavior signals to deliver relevant messages.
Example: A coffee shop pushes a discount coupon when a user searches “coffee near me.”
Leverage Search & Social Ads
Bid for keywords tied to immediate intent.
Use social platforms like Instagram, TikTok, or YouTube to capture attention in the moment.
Personalized Content & Recommendations
AI tools can predict intent based on prior behavior and serve hyper-relevant offers or information.
Instant Conversions
Minimize steps to conversion with one-click purchases, chatbots, or in-app bookings.
The faster the need is fulfilled, the higher the conversion rate.
Measure & Optimize Micro-Moments
Track mobile engagement metrics: clicks, scroll depth, video watch time, app interactions.
Optimize campaigns for the highest attention and conversion during these critical moments.
Examples of Effective Micro-Moments Marketing
Travel: Hotels or flight apps showing last-minute deals when users search nearby destinations.
Retail: E-commerce push notifications for flash sales based on browsing behavior.
Food & Beverage: Local restaurants using geo-targeted ads for immediate orders.
Tutorials/DIY: Quick “how-to” videos appearing when users search for instant solutions.
